Holiday Gift Ideas for Guys

in Men, Misc on 10/30/12

fashion for men

Guest post by Nancy Evans.

Much emphasis is placed on gifts that men should buy for women to keep her feeling loved and cherished, but gift giving should go both ways. Men want to be acknowledged, too, and a fashionable gift is one great way to do it. The occasion does not have to be a special day, such as a birthday, anniversary. In fact, giving your man a gift at other times may feel even more special, because it is a pleasant surprise and will not seem obligatory. Here are some ideas for fashionable gifts for men.

Stylish Shirts

For dining at a 5-star restaurant or going out for a VIP night on the town, every man should own stylish shirts. A more casual look may be fine for daytime outings, but well-tailored shirts, such as Brooks Brothers dress shirts for men, are more appropriate for special places and occasions. This kind of gift has an added benefit for you –others may envy you for being accompanied by such a well-dressed, handsome man.

Know his shirt size before ordering so you will be certain it will fit. For an extra special touch, have the shirt monogrammed.

Cuff Links

If your man owns dress shirts with French cuffs, then cuff links make a thoughtful, attractive fashion gift. Start with low profile, gold or silver cuff links in simple designs unless you are certain he would like something bolder. Novelty cuff links, such as sports-themed cuff links, can be fun, but for formal dress shirts for formal occasions, stick with classic designs. Cuff links with a flat metal piece can be monogrammed, to make the gift more personal.

Neck Ties

No formal menswear look is complete without a tie. Ties in solid colors or distinguished patterns help pull a fine, distinguished look together and transitions easily from the office to a formal dinner. Add extra charm to this gift by also giving him a tie clip.

Scarves

Nice scarves in solid colors or classic tartan make wonderful cool-weather gifts for any man in your life. Choose colors and style you are sure match his tastes and his outerwear.

Watches

Men typically wear fewer jewelry items than women. Giving a man an attractive watch is often safer than giving him a bracelet or necklace, unless you know him well and know he would appreciate those. Watches offer the dual function of practicality and aesthetic appeal. This is a gift that he will wear often and it can serve as a caring reminder of you. Good quality watches will last for many years and retain their attractiveness.

Monogrammed Handkerchiefs or Pocket Squares

A distinguished gentleman still owns handkerchiefs, although nowadays they are used as an accessory, tucked into the breast of a suit jacket. The pocket square, a smaller version of the old-fashioned handkerchief, is more common to see now. Giving your man a monogrammed set of silk handkerchiefs or pocket squares is a nice, casual way of showing that you are thinking of him.
